JointDiffusion: Joint representation learning for generative, predictive, and self-explainable AI in healthcare.

Joanna Kaleta1, Paweł Skierś2, Jan Dubiński3

  • 1Sano Centre for Computational Medicine, Kraków, Poland; Warsaw University of Technology, Warsaw, Poland.

Computerized Medical Imaging and Graphics : the Official Journal of the Computerized Medical Imaging Society
|August 24, 2025
PubMed
Summary
This summary is machine-generated.

This study introduces a joint diffusion model for stable, end-to-end training of generative and classification tasks. The model enhances performance in both generation and prediction, particularly for scarce medical data.

Area of Science:

  • Artificial Intelligence
  • Machine Learning
  • Deep Learning

Background:

  • Joint machine learning models for synthesis and classification often face performance and stability issues.
  • Deep generative diffusion models possess internal representations valuable for both generation and prediction.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To develop a stable, joint end-to-end training approach for diffusion models integrating classification and generation.
  • To enhance performance in both generative and predictive tasks using shared parameterization.
  • To apply the joint diffusion model to medical data challenges, including semi-supervised learning and decision explanation.

Main Methods:

  • Extension of vanilla diffusion models with an integrated classifier for joint training.
  • Shared parameterization between generative and classification objectives.
  • Evaluation on benchmarks for classification and generation quality.
  • Application to medical data, focusing on semi-supervised learning and counterfactual example generation.

Main Results:

  • The proposed joint diffusion model demonstrates superior performance over state-of-the-art hybrid methods in both classification and generation.
  • Achieved superior performance in a semi-supervised setting with limited human annotation.
  • Successfully generated counterfactual examples for decision explanation.

Conclusions:

  • The joint diffusion model offers a stable and effective approach for combined synthesis and classification tasks.
  • This method shows significant promise for medical data analysis, improving performance in low-resource scenarios and providing interpretable results.
